Porcão Rio's Review

The ultimate in Brazilian churrascaria experiences, Porcão has bow-tied waiters who flit between linen-draped tables, wielding giant skewers, and slicing your portions of sizzling barbecued beef, pork, and chicken until you can eat no more. The buffet is huge, with salads, sushi, pasta and rice dishes, and enough meat-free sides to keep even the staunchest vegetarian happy. Porcão is a chain, with four restaurants in Rio—including the one in Ipanema —and another in the suburb of Niterói, but the nearly floor-to-ceiling windows with a view over Guanabara Bay to the Sugar Loaf make the Flamengo branch our top choice.

    Right choice for our last night in Rio

    We went to the Flamengo branch and enjoyed being seated on a corner with floor to ceiling glass overlooking the bay and Sugarloaf... There is a big salad bar and so much meat brought to your table... it was a good value for the money spent...
